Keybank National Association Doc. 106 IN THE U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T FOR THE DISTRICT OF COLORADO Civil Action No. 12-cv-02973-PAB-BNB ALAN DEATLEY, NAPI (COLORADO) LLC, a Washington limited liability company, 15 CORPORATIONS, INC., a Washington corporation, Plaintiffs, v. KEYBANK NATIONAL ASSOCIATION, an Ohio corporation, Defendant. FINAL JUDGMENT In accordance with the orders filed during the pendency of this case, and pursuant to Fed. R. Civ. P. 58(a), the following Final Judgment is hereby entered. Pursuant to the Order [Docket No. 105] of Judge Philip A. Brimmer entered on December 29, 2014, it is ORDERED that Keybank’s Motion for Summary Judgment [Docket No. 101] is GRANTED. It is further ORDERED that judgment is hereby entered in favor of defendant and against the plaintiffs. It is further ORDERED that, within 14 days of the entry of judgment, defendant may have its costs by filing a bill of costs with the Clerk of the Court. It is further ORDERED that this case is dismissed in its entirety. Dockets.Justia.com Dated at Denver, Colorado this 30th day of December, 2014. FOR THE COURT: JEFFREY P. COLWELL, CLERK By: s/ A.
